柏虎资源网

专注编程学习,Python、Java、C++ 教程、案例及资源

app常见问题_app存在问题和解决思路

你遇到的错误是:

Unable to run Intel(R) HAXM installer: Cannot start process, the working directory 'C:\Users\shenx\

这个错误通常发生在 Android Studio 安装或运行 Intel HAXM 加速器时路径不正确或相关文件夹缺失。以下是几种解决方案:


---


1. 确认 Intel HAXM 是否已正确下载和安装


- 下载缺失的 HAXM 安装包:前往 下载对应系统的安装包(如 Windows 或 macOS)。

- 手动安装 HAXM:解压下载的文件后,点击安装程序 `haxm-windows_r02.exe` 或类似文件进行安装。


---


2. 检查系统兼容性


- CPU 是否支持虚拟化技术:

- 如果你的 CPU 是 AMD,则 无法使用 Intel HAXM。此时建议改用其他模拟器,例如 Genymotion。

- 如果你的 CPU 是 Intel,请确保 BIOS 中启用了虚拟化技术 (VT-x)。重启电脑,进入 BIOS 设置,找到 Virtualization Support 或类似选项并启用。


---


3. 修复 Android SDK 路径问题


- 检查 SDK 路径是否正确:确保 Android Studio 的 SDK 路径中没有中文或特殊字符,且路径不要太长。

- 重新安装 Intel HAXM:打开 Android Studio 的 SDK Manager,进入 `Extras` -> `Intel Hardware Accelerated Execution Manager`,重新安装 HAXM。


---


4. 使用替代方案


- 使用 Genymotion 模拟器:Genymotion 是一个高性能的 Android 模拟器,速度快、资源占用低,支持多种虚拟设备配置,适合替代官方模拟器。


---


5. 检查虚拟化支持是否启用


- 在 Windows 上,可以通过以下步骤检查虚拟化是否启用:

1. 打开任务管理器 (`Ctrl + Shift + Esc`)。

2. 点击“性能”标签。

3. 查看“CPU”部分,如果显示“虚拟化: 已启用”,则说明虚拟化已开启。


如果你的电脑使用的是 AMD 处理器,建议直接跳过 Intel HAXM,使用 Genymotion 模拟器。

发表评论:

控制面板
您好,欢迎到访网站!
  查看权限
网站分类
最新留言